Output c7e58864213a8f5991c6c7f514c3bb556cbee60670bd7c7a0761a046a7ecd128:0

value
502584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95f99d74b5557935f38f57384d691e1c1567e84 OP_EQUAL
address
3H8aeS4hp2aqRC7mkFWBpZw3CoNwdri8wt
transaction
c7e58864213a8f5991c6c7f514c3bb556cbee60670bd7c7a0761a046a7ecd128
spent
true